Displaying the error
ERROR **NO WATER
Description of error
There was no flow 3X in a row at compressor start-up
Response of internal unit
controller
After resolving the error, the device restarts normally by pressing the MENU button
Possible causes
• Not enough water in the heating system,
• Circulation pump turned off or malfunctioning,
• Damaged flow switch,
• Bad water quality or dirt.
Troubleshooting
First possible error:
• Check whether the system is properly filled with water. The pressure on the manometer
of the internal unit must be 1.5 ~ 2.0 bar.
• In case the pressure in system is still falling despite adding water, there is a chance of
leakage. Check whether the water part of the system is tight.
Second possible error:
• Check the operation of the circulation pump - whether it is turned on and functioning. In
case it is not functioning, it needs to be replaced.
Third possible error:
• Despite the fact that there is enough water in the system and that it flows flawlessly or
that there is enough flow, the flow switch indicates an error. The flow switch is in the
incorrect position (normally opened - normally closed) or it is mechanically defective
and has to be replaced.
Fourth possible error:
• Bad water quality or dirt. Check the water quality, if it contains possible particles or dirt
which could lead to blockage of the circulation pump.
Displaying the error
-Defrost T.Flow ALARM-
Description of error
Low outlet temperature during defrosting
Response of internal unit
controller
After resolving the error, the device restarts normally by pressing the
button (MENU).
Possible causes
• The outlet temperature during defrosting is too low.
Troubleshooting
The minimal temperature of the supply line (outlet water temperature) during
defrosting is 20°C.
• The error can occur when the heating system is cold and the device cannot get
enough heat needed for defrosting from the heating system. The heating sys-
tem needs to be sufficiently heated (the use of the flow electric heater integrat-
ed into the internal unit is possible).
